Polish Inflation Rate MoM Prel (Mar) M/M 1.0% exp. 1.3% (prev. 0.3%)

Poland's preliminary month-on-month inflation rate of 1.0% for March came in below expectations of 1.3% and significantly higher than the previous 0.3%.
